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Station Amenities and Services

Wivenhoe train station is equipped with facilities designed to accommodate a variety of needs. The ticket office is open from early morning to late evening, ensuring you can purchase or collect tickets at your convenience. If you prefer the ease of smartcards, you'll be delighted to know they are issued at this station with validators available. The station also supports those with auditory impairments with induction loops, and there are accessible ticket machines for ease of use.

Accessibility is considered with step-free access available to Platform 1, though Platform 2 requires navigating steps or using a public footpath. For further comfort, there is a waiting room in the booking hall where you can relax between trains.

Traveling Green - Cyclists Welcome!

Supporting eco-friendly travel, Wivenhoe Station boasts ample bicycle storage and shelters, monitored by CCTV for security. With 46 spaces available, it's never been easier to integrate cycling into your trip.

Station Amenities and Services

At Eastbourne Station, buying and collecting train tickets is a breeze. The ticket office is open daily, with operating hours from 6:00 AM to 9:15 PM during weekdays and slightly adjusted weekend times. Whether you prefer traditional service at the ticket counters or the convenience of ticket machines, Eastbourne station has you covered. For travelers with disabilities, all Southern ticket machines can handle transactions with a Disabled Persons Railcard, and induction loops are available to assist hearing-impaired passengers.

Accessibility is key at Eastbourne. The station provides step-free access throughout the premises, ensuring a smooth journey for everyone. While there may not be tactile surfaces along all platform edges, help is always available either by staff on site or through assistance pre-arranged for your journey. This station caters largely to spontaneous travelers with its "turn up and go" policy for people requiring additional support.

Although there is no waiting room, you’ll find seating areas and a multitude of customer help points spread across the station. Moreover, Eastbourne Station is under constant CCTV monitoring, contributing to a secure environment for all passengers. For those who prefer two-wheeled travel, the station offers ample bike storage, albeit without a sheltered facility or a hiring service.
